		<description><![CDATA[Wassup V&amp;V fam! Man, this show brings back memories. I&#039;m actually in the process of converting about 3 Timberland boot shoeboxes full of Maxell XL IIS 100 minute tapes of Vibes and Vapors shows, to MP3 format while typing this. The show with Punk Barbarians in the studio is playing now: we got the industry on lockdown, #1 top hits!! Renegade, 12-guage... I decided to Google &quot;WPRB Vibes &amp; Vapors&quot; and came across this site. I listened to the show during my high school years and then some; 92-97. I was definitely tuned into the show Wednesdays and Thursdays. I think I recorded nearly every show.  You guys had the best hiphop show in the area, during this era. I used to listen to Drexel University&#039;s hiphop show which came on Sunday afternoons (i think). One of the Dj&#039;s name was AJ Shine. V&amp;V was better though. Tuning in from Philly, I got a fairly good signal depending on the weather... 

Reminiscing on the times I spent in my parents&#039; basement, tuned in listening to the show, boosting blank tapes from k-mart, sears, where ever... haha! I was wylin&#039; out.. It got to the point where I made a make-shift antenna and stuck it out the window to get a better signal. too bad I jacked up my pop&#039;s radio for doing that ish! but it was worth it to hear the latest, dopest hiphop songs that haven&#039;t gone mainstream yet. I was the kid in school listening to recorded shows, with the latest songs from artists my classmates never heard of.. sh*t, i even played the tapes at basement parties!
Yo, big up to  D-Groovy, Sefu, guest artists that appeared on the show, and whoever else put it on at WPRB for the Vibes &amp; Vapors Show.
